This is a full-time position for a Licensed Practical Nurse in the Ambulatory Allergy/Immunology department. The role involves providing direct patient care, documenting interactions, participating in telephone triage, managing laboratory and diagnostic tests, assisting with procedures, and ensuring compliance with various healthcare regulations. The nurse will administer medications, check vital signs, assist with medication history updates, and help with health maintenance requirements. Responsibilities also include patient communication for refills and scheduling, electronic documentation, performing CLIA-waived lab tests, venipuncture, and specimen collection. The nurse will also manage vaccine and pharmaceutical orders, monitor inventory, and provide patient departure summaries.
